Fujitsu and MetaSwitch Announce Integrated Voice over IP Platform For BT Broadband
Voice Service
Fujitsu Telecommunications Europe's advanced VoIP Platform enables UK PSTN services
over a broadband connection.
Birmingham and Enfield, UK, 19 January 2004. Fujitsu Telecommunications
Europe Ltd, the leading supplier of high performance telecommunications solutions,
announces the supply of an Integrated Voice over IP Platform for the BT Broadband
Voice Service, which was launched to the public on 9th December 2003.
The platform, based around the widely acclaimed MetaSwitch VP3500 Next Generation
Class 5 Switch, allows end-users to connect via an Integrated Access Device, or
Telephony Adapter, to provide an extensive range of UK PSTN services over a broadband
connection. BT has become one of the first major European operators to offer emulated
PSTN services using Voice over IP technology. Fujitsu has also developed an Operational
Support System, which allows the linkage between the components of the platform,
the support systems within BT and the bt.com website - where customers are able
to register, manage profiles and credit their account. For further information,

About MetaSwitch
MetaSwitch, a division of privately held Data Connection, is the result of 22 years
of experience supplying leading-edge technology to the telecommunications industry.
Data Connection's track record of consistent profitability ensures long-term commitment
to product development and customer support. The widely deployed MetaSwitch VP3500
Next Generation Class 5 Switch offers service providers an immediate solution for
broadband (VoIP and/or VoATM) and POTS service and a future-proof "softswitch"
architecture for enhanced applications.
MetaSwitch has offices in Alameda, CA, Dallas, TX and Reston, VA in the US and London,
Chester and Edinburgh in the UK.
